加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.ruian888.cn/)- 科技、操作系统、数据工具、数据湖、智能数字人!
当前位置: 首页 > 站长学院 > Asp教程 > 正文

ASP进阶实战:无障碍设计核心要点

发布时间:2026-06-19 15:48:18 所属栏目:Asp教程 来源:DaWei
导读:  在ASP开发中,无障碍设计不仅是技术要求,更是对用户责任的体现。它确保所有用户,包括视障、听障或行动不便者,都能平等访问和使用网页内容。实现这一目标的关键在于从结构、语义和交互层面进行系统性优化。  

  在ASP开发中,无障碍设计不仅是技术要求,更是对用户责任的体现。它确保所有用户,包括视障、听障或行动不便者,都能平等访问和使用网页内容。实现这一目标的关键在于从结构、语义和交互层面进行系统性优化。


  HTML语义化是无障碍设计的基础。使用合适的标签如``、``、``和``,能让屏幕阅读器准确理解页面结构。避免仅用``和``来构建功能元素,因为它们缺乏语义信息,会误导辅助技术。


  表单交互必须清晰可访问。每个输入框都应配有明确的``,且通过`for`与`id`正确关联。对于复杂表单,添加`aria-describedby`可提供额外说明。按钮需具备明确的文本内容,避免使用“点击这里”等模糊表述。


  键盘导航能力不可忽视。所有可交互元素(如链接、按钮、表单控件)都应支持键盘操作,且焦点顺序符合逻辑。使用`tabindex`时要谨慎,避免破坏默认顺序。同时,确保焦点状态有明显视觉提示,防止用户迷失。


  动态内容更新需及时通知用户。当页面通过AJAX加载新数据或改变状态时,应使用`aria-live`属性告知屏幕阅读器内容已更新。例如,`提交成功`能有效传达反馈信息。


2026AI生成图片,仅供参考

  色彩对比度和文字可读性同样重要。背景与文字之间的对比度至少应达到4.5:1,以满足无障碍标准。避免仅依赖颜色传递信息,应辅以图标、文字或符号,确保色盲用户也能理解。


  测试是验证无障碍效果的唯一途径。结合自动化工具(如axe、WAVE)和人工测试(如使用屏幕阅读器),全面评估页面可用性。持续优化,让每一个用户都能获得流畅、尊重的浏览体验。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章